Just cause they are both DT's doesnt mean they have the same job on the field.

It is easy to praise KK cause he gets to play the 3 tech and in that process gets more pressure, hits and sacks thatn Star. But like Luke is the center of gravity for the LB's Star is for the D-line. Without him there commanding double teams KK wouldn't be shining nor would Ealy, C.J, Delaire etc.

It will not be the flashy signing but I sure hope Gman has Star as a top priority when his contract is due.
